
Sir Keir Starmer is gathering European leaders in London to forge a common position on ending the war in Ukraine.
The UK Prime Minister, Keir Starmer, emphasized his efforts to unite NATO allies following a clash between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ky and US President Donald Trump. Starmer traveled to the UK to address the divide caused by the conflict and, at a summit in London, urged European leaders to increase defense spending to support NATO. The clash led to the breakdown of a US-Ukraine deal, prompting concerns about reduced reliance on the US. Starmer highlighted Europe's potential role in peacekeeping if a deal with Russia is achieved.
